Suddath wins award for fourth year running

Dec 18 | 2020

Suddath has won the titles of ‘Best Moving Company’ and ‘Best Place to Work’ in the 2020 Bold City Best competition, hosted by the Florida Times Union.

Dick Eschbacher Bold City Best is an annual competition that gives people in the Jacksonville community the opportunity to vote for their favourite local places, businesses and people. Tis is the fourth year in a row that Suddath has won the award.

“It’s an honour to be recognised as Jacksonville’s best moving company again this year,” said Dick Eschbacher, President and General Manager for Suddath’s Jacksonville branch. “We are proud that in this unprecedented year our team rose to the challenge to keep our operations running as an essential service provider. This award demonstrates the dedication of all our people – drivers, crew members and administrative employees alike – to continue delivering the highest quality service to our customers.”

“If you ask anyone what they like best about working at Suddath, they will tell you it’s the people,” said Chief People Officer Heather McBride-Morse. “While we continue to grow our global footprint and innovative technology, we remain a family company that values and takes care of our employees. We’re proud to be an employer of choice in our hometown of Jacksonville, Florida, and to offer incredible employment opportunities across the United States and in 14 countries around the world.”

Suddath was also recognised earlier this year as one of the Best Places to Work in IT.
